Home / Contact

Request a Quote

Locations

Riga, Latvia | +371 26842318 (WhatsApp, Telegram)

Vienna, Austria | +43 670 5540112 (WhatsApp, Telegram)

Boston, USA | +1 617 388 8326 (WhatsApp, Telegram)

London, UK | +44 7812 573068 (Telegram)

Paris, France

Germany, Munich